Carl Mäsak reports on the progress of 007, the toy language he is developing as a proving ground for full-blown Rakudo Perl 6 macro
support. Check it out if you want to keep abreast of developments in this area. Or even better, want to help Carl and his compatriots in this effort!
Adventing Along
The following advent blog posts flocked our way this week:
- Destructure your Arguments with Rakudo Perl 6 Signatures by Curt Tilmes.
- Five golden rings, Four calling birds, Three French hens, Two kinds of programmers?, And a book review in a Perl tree! (or Rakudo Tree? 😉 by Comborico (comments).
- Test All The Things by Jeff Goff.
- Adventures in NQP Land: Hacking the Rakudo Compiler by Tom Browder.
- HTTP and Web Sockets with
Cro
by Jonathan Worthington (comments). - Wrapping Rats by Brian Duggan.
- All the Stars of Rakudo Perl 6, or
* ** *
by Andrew Shitov.
Core Developments
- Bart Wiegmans fixed a problem in the JIT expression compiler that was tickled by multi-dimensional array slices.
- Samantha McVey improved the Unicode database compiler, aka
ucd2c.pl
. - Alex Chen and Paweł Murias worked on fixing an incorrect optimization of
||
in nqp. - Zoffix Znet made some meta-operations on
Rat
s 30%-50% faster. He also fixed a generic issue with.tail
and thecount-only
andbool-only
optimizations. - Elizabeth Mattijsen improved the inlinability of several internal methods. She also fixed
List.new
, which would not decontainerize values when it should, and a bug in multidimensional slices that would not allowCool
values as indices. - Tom Browder fixed some more issues with regards to tables in
pod
. - And a lot of other smaller fixes and documentation and test additions.
Meanwhile on Twitter
- Rakudo Perl 6 Solutions by Matt Creenan.
- Cro 0.7.2. is here by Zoffix Znet.
- Get 50% discount on
Bailador
eBook by Perl Weekly. - No
cdr
, but… by brian d foy. - Comb for chars you want by Zoffix Znet.
- Positive reviews on Amazon by Moritz Lenz.
- Call For TPF volunteers by Perl Weekly.
- Написал про звездочки by Andrew Shitov.
Meanwhile on StackOverflow
- User-defined comparison function in
Set
operations by lisprogtor. - How to functionally convert a nested hash to a list of records? by piojo.
- Why can’t I
tail
the result of atail
on a list? by brian d foy. - How to calculate alternating sum of digits of an integer? by Eugene Barsky.
- Rakudo Perl 6
Grammar
doesn’t match like I think it should by mscha. Set
/hash
with custom hashing function by piojo.
Meanwhile on perl6-users
- Self invoked anonymous functions with no outer scope? by Andy Bach.
%%
with zero denominator by Sean McAfee.
Winding Down
Feels like the dark days before Christmas. With a lot of snow, at least for yours truly. Hoping to see everybody again next week for another scoop of Rakudo Perl 6 goodies!